Resize a logo image

If the dimensions of a logo image are incorrect, you must use an image editing app to resize the image to 600 px × 600 px. After you resize the image, you can upload the image to the Logo section of the Practice Profile screen in Vello.

  1. Refer to General steps to add your practice logo in Vello to make sure your practice's logo image has the correct square shape.
  2. If your logo image does not have an exact square shape, do this procedure Change a logo image to a square shape before you resize your logo image.
To resize the image, do this procedure.
Note: You cannot use Vello to resize the image.
Note: This procedure uses Microsoft Windows Paint as an example image editing app. But you can use a different app if necessary. If you use a different app, the equivalent of Paint's Resize command could have a different name (for example, Scale Image or Resize Image).
  1. Use Paint to open the logo image file from your device.
    Note: If you previously changed your logo image to a square shape, open the changed logo image from your device.
  2. Select the Resize and skew button.
    The Resize button
    Paint shows the Resize and Skew dialog box.
  3. In the Resize area of the dialog box, select Pixels.
    The Pixels setting
  4. Make sure that the link button that shows adjacent to the Horizontal and Vertical box shows a blue color.
  5. In the Horizontal box, enter 600.
    The Horizontal and Vertical boxes
    Paint shows 600 in the Horizontal and Vertical boxes.
  6. Select OK.
  7. Save a copy of the image.
Your logo image has the correct dimensions.
